STERBCOW v. PERES

No. 40592.

64 So.2d 195 (1953)

222 La. 850

STERBCOW v. PERES.

Supreme Court of Louisiana.

Rehearing Denied March 23, 1953.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Sam Monk Zelden and Max Zelden, New Orleans, for defendant-appellant.

Meyer Sabludowsky, Bernard J. Fonseca, Henry F. Yoder, Rittenberg, Weinstein & Bronfin, New Orleans, for plaintiff-appellee.


HAMITER, Justice.

In this redhibitory action, involving real property sold by defendant to plaintiff and identified as Nos. 2804-06 Canal Street in the City of New Orleans, the district court ordered a rescission of the sale and condemned defendant to return the purchase price and to pay certain damages.
